RJD releases manifesto for Lok Sabha elections 2019

Rashtriya Janata Dal leader Tejashwi Yadav on Monday released the party manifesto for the upcoming Lok Sabha elections.

While releasing the manifesto, Tejashwi Yadav said that the party will take major steps to stop migration.

The RJD, in its manifesto, has promised reservation to Dalits and the backward classes on the basis of their population. It also mentions promotion in reservation and promises to fill all vacant government posts.

Yadav also said that he supported the Congress party’s NYAY yojana which was mentioned in the grand old party’s election manifesto released last week.

The RJD is contesting 2019 Lok Sabha election with all the major anti-NDA parties in the state under the ‘mahagathbandhan’ or grand alliance which comprises Congress, Upendra Kushwaha’s RLSP, Jitan Ram Manjhi’s Hindustani Awam Morcha (HAM), Sharad Yadav’s Loktantrik Janata Dal (LJD) and the Vikashsheel Insaan Party (VIP).

Bihar sends 40 MPs to the Lok Sabha. It will be voting in all the seven phases of the elections which start from April 11. The results will be declared on May 23.
